The good: Noma's 52" inch ceiling fan is super sleek in this matte black and gold colour combo, has several different light temperatures and boasts 8 fan speeds. The highest setting is very strong and will easily pick up and whirl any loose papers... +
The good: Noma's 52" inch ceiling fan is super sleek in this matte black and gold colour combo, has several different light temperatures and boasts 8 fan speeds. The highest setting is very strong and will easily pick up and whirl any loose papers around your room.
The bad: We use an older model of this ceiling fan in our other bedroom which emits a very quiet but (in my opinion) very soothing white noise. While this fan is near-silent there's an odd clicking/ticking sound even at the lowest speed. I'm unsure if it is the fan itself or maybe it needs to be tightened but it is enough to keep me up at night.
The ugly: Why in the world would we need nearly three feet of wire when the connection is made within a few inches of each other?! It was a challenge to wrap it all up so it would be hidden away from view. All the pieces also fit super tight together, leaving very little room for error. The final screws coming from below the black metal covering plate were nearly impossible to install because of the mountain of wires it was covering, which consequently also covered up the holes. It was pretty aggravating to install, especially given how easy the previous model is to handle in comparison.
Overall, it was a great product to test and I will definitely be keeping it in our bedroom so long as we can figure out whats making that clicking sound...
